The number of terrestrial casinos in India is increasing. Due to the changes in the legislation regulating the gambling business on the territory of the country it became possible to open gambling clubs. Now India is the 9th country in the world in terms of income from gambling houses. Currently, gambling is allowed in the territory of three states of India. These are Goa, Sikkim and Punjab. In these places were built special gambling zones for citizens and tourists.
The first India casino was opened at the beginning of the 2000s in the format of a floating gambling house. The Casino Royale was so commercially successful that the state authorities decided to intensively develop this sphere of business. Now in India there are about 200 gambling houses, which are situated only in three regions where gambling is not forbidden.
A new impetus to increase revenues from the casino was the initiative to legalize gambling in Maharashtra state. This is one of the most developed regions of India (Bollywood is there). The idea belonged to lawyer Jay Sayat, who recalled that such good decision had already been made in 1976. It is planned to adopt the positive experience of Sikkim and Goa. The legalization of a terrestrial casino there allowed to increase revenues to the country’s budget in several times.

The issue of effective regulation and legalization of gambling becomes more relevant at the stage of development of the global online gambling industry. Such fast-growing country like India, despite a large number of residents and the existing gambling potential, does not use the opportunities that could open before it in the field of online gambling. The main reason why online gambling in India is still in a shadow is the lack of the necessary legislative framework. There are no clear regulations prohibiting gambling establishments, but there are no permissions to do business like this.
Recently officials have begun to develop a document that should prohibit advertising of online gambling in the country. Particular attention will be paid to advertising of online casinos in social networks, where any promotional items are distributed in many times faster.
Most likely, India is the most attractive among the jurisdictions, not yet mastered for gambling. There are more new billionaires here than in the United States and Europe combined. Lauren Pilling, the head of the research company Global Betting & Gaming Consultants, said that there is a decent layer of gamblers in the population of India.
The gambling laws of India are now obsolete morally and technically, and the authorities are not engaged in the development of new ones. Only three states are successfully developing in the industry of land-based casinos, and the remaining colossal funds continue to flow past India. By default, in-country Internet gambling is outside the law. So in fact for virtual casinos and bookmakers there are no restrictions. All attempts to modernize the gambling law in India are stumbling upon the stubborn resistance of the main parties. That’s why in the meantime, Indian players are wasting their money on offshore portals.
